Maths:

In Maths, we have begun our unit on sharing and grouping. Using a range of hands-on materials, including animals and food items, we have been learning to subitise to identify the size of groups in a collection, to solve problems by sharing collections, and to recognise amounts that can be shared equally between different groups.
